BJP exults in HC decision on disqualification of MLAs

"The action of honorary Speaker is vindicated by this decision of the High Court. Law has prevailed and justice has been done. This is a victory of sorts against the unholy alliance of the Congress and JD(S) which has miserably failed in destabilising the government," BJP spokesperson Prakash Javadekar said.

The Karnataka High Court upheld Speaker K G Bopaiah's decision disqualifying five independent MLAs who withdrew support to the BJP government in the state ahead of the October 11 trust vote which Yeddyurappa won.

The disqualified MLAs had maintained that they were 'Independent' so the anti-defection law did not apply to them but the BJP insisted that they had joined it and attended its legislature party meetings.

Along with these five independents, 11 BJP MLAs had also voted against the Yeddyurappa government. They were also suspended by the Speaker.
